How much does central air conditioning installation cost in London?
In London, central air conditioning installation typically costs between $3,150 and $8,100 in 2026. The average homeowner pays around $4,950.
What factors affect central air conditioning installation costs in London?
Key factors include: Home size (tonnage needed), SEER efficiency rating, Existing ductwork compatibility, Electrical capacity, Refrigerant line length, Thermostat and zoning. London prices are below the Canadian average due to local labour and material costs.

How do I find a good contractor in London?
Check reviews on HomeStars, Google, and the Better Business Bureau. Verify licenses and insurance. Ask for references from recent local projects. Never pay more than 10-15% upfront.
